How do convolutions improve image recognition
WebJun 29, 2024 · The image is stored as a NumPy array, so we can create the transformed image by just copying that array. The size_x and size_y variables will hold the dimensions of the image so you can loop over it later. i_transformed = np.copy(i) size_x = i_transformed.shape[0] size_y = i_transformed.shape[1] 4. Create the convolution matrix WebMar 19, 2024 · Dilated Convolutions have been shown to be highly useful for the task of image segmentation. By introducing gaps into convolutional filters, they enable the use of larger receptive fields without increasing the original kernel size. Even though this allows for the inexpensive capturing of features at different scales, the structure of the ...
How do convolutions improve image recognition
Did you know?
WebHowever, convolutional neural networks now provide a more scalable approach to image classification and object recognition tasks, leveraging principles from linear algebra, specifically matrix multiplication, to identify patterns within an image. Webnot about making convolutions stronger but making MLP powerful for image recognition as a replacement for reg-ular conv. Besides, the training-time convolutions inside RepMLP may be enhanced by ACB, RepVGG block, or other forms of convolution for further improvements. 3. RepMLP A training-time RepMLP is composed of three parts
WebJun 1, 2024 · Convolutions are still linear transforms Even with the mechanics of the convolution layer down, it can still be hard to relate it back to a standard feed-forward network, and it still doesn’t explain why convolutions scale to, and work so much better for image data. Suppose we have a 4×4 input, and we want to transform it into a 2×2 grid. WebFeb 26, 2024 · In the process of image recognition, convolutions are used to improve the accuracy of the recognition by reducing the amount of error. By breaking down the image …
WebJun 29, 2024 · Build convolutional neural networks (CNNs) to enhance computer vision About this codelab Last updated Jun 29, 2024 Written by Laurence Moroney 1. Before you … WebDec 10, 2024 · Learning Depth-Guided Convolutions for Monocular 3D Object Detection. 3D object detection from a single image without LiDAR is a challenging task due to the lack of accurate depth information. Conventional 2D convolutions are unsuitable for this task because they fail to capture local object and its scale information, which are vital for 3D ...
WebJan 21, 2024 · They used data augmentation techniques that consisted of image translations, horizontal reflections, and mean subtraction. They techniques are very widely used today for many computer vision tasks. They used dropout layers in order to combat the problem of over - fitting to the training data. index of aashram 3WebOct 1, 2024 · Part 3: Convolutions Over Volume and The Convolutional Layer; ... CNNs are applied in image and video recognition, recommender systems, image classification, medical image analysis, ... index of aashram season 1WebSep 13, 2024 · Image recognition refers to technologies that identify places, logos, people, objects, buildings, and several other variables in digital images. It may be very easy for humans like you and me to recognise different images, such as images of animals. We can easily recognise the image of a cat and differentiate it from an image of a horse. index of 7z2107-x64.exeWebMay 12, 2024 · Dilated convolutions, also known as atrous convolutions, have been widely explored in deep convolutional neural networks (DCNNs) for various dense prediction tasks. However, dilated convolutions suffer from the gridding artifacts, which hampers the performance. In this work, we propose two simple yet effective degridding methods by … indexofaccessibilityelementWebHow do Convolutions improve image recognition? => They isolate features in images After passing a 3x3 conv filter over a 28x28 image, how big will the output be? => 26x26 7x7 to 5x5 ( source) After max pooling a 26x26 image with a 2x2 filter, how big will the output be? => 13x13 ( source) Visualizing the Convolutions and Pooling index of aarya season 1WebMar 22, 2024 · Series of numbers for x_train[0] While that’s how the computer sees the image, that isn’t terribly helpful for us. So let’s visualize this image of x_train[0] using the … index of 777 charlie movieWebFeb 15, 2024 · Our group has developed a method to improve the recognition accuracy for grape leaf black rot by combine image enhancement technology and a ... the three dilated convolutions of the ASPP model of the original DeepLab v3+ network were modified to four dilated convolutions, and their dilated rate sizes were 4, 8, 12, and 16, respectively ... index of a book definition